Twin Towing Australia in Ryde, NSW

Page of Twin Towing Australia in Ryde, New South Wales: contacts, official website, reviews, phone, address.

Contacts of Twin Towing Australia in Ryde, New South Wales

2112

New South Wales

Ryde

Ryde, NSW 2112

0414373171

http://www.twintowing.com.au

[email protected]

      Edit information

Reviews about Twin Towing Australia in Ryde

  • Not clear on its opening hours on Friday
    Ethan, 03.07.2021

Photos of Twin Towing Australia in Ryde

Places in Ryde

Categories of Twin Towing Australia in Ryde